mirror of
https://github.com/phpbb/phpbb.git
synced 2025-07-30 21:40:43 +02:00
[feature/avatars] Fix the docs and small naming fixes
PHPBB3-10018
This commit is contained in:
@@ -81,7 +81,7 @@ abstract class phpbb_avatar_driver implements phpbb_avatar_driver_interface
|
||||
public $custom_html = false;
|
||||
|
||||
/**
|
||||
* Construct an driver object
|
||||
* Construct a driver object
|
||||
*
|
||||
* @param $config The phpBB configuration
|
||||
* @param $request The request object
|
||||
|
@@ -19,11 +19,10 @@ if (!defined('IN_PHPBB'))
|
||||
* Handles avatars hosted at gravatar.com
|
||||
* @package avatars
|
||||
*/
|
||||
// @todo: rename classes to phpbb_ext_foo_avatar_driver_foo and similar
|
||||
class phpbb_avatar_driver_gravatar extends phpbb_avatar_driver
|
||||
{
|
||||
/**
|
||||
* We'll need to create a different type of avatar for gravatar
|
||||
* @inheritdoc
|
||||
*/
|
||||
public $custom_html = true;
|
||||
|
||||
@@ -32,7 +31,6 @@ class phpbb_avatar_driver_gravatar extends phpbb_avatar_driver
|
||||
*/
|
||||
public function get_data($row, $ignore_config = false)
|
||||
{
|
||||
// @todo: add allow_avatar_gravatar to database_update.php etc.
|
||||
if ($ignore_config || $this->config['allow_avatar_gravatar'])
|
||||
{
|
||||
return array(
|
||||
|
@@ -51,27 +51,51 @@ interface phpbb_avatar_driver_interface
|
||||
public function get_custom_html($row, $ignore_config = false, $alt = '');
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Prepare form for changing the settings of this avatar
|
||||
*
|
||||
* @param object $template The template object
|
||||
* @param array $row The user data or group data that has been cleaned with
|
||||
* phpbb_avatar_manager::clean_row
|
||||
* @param array &$error The reference to an error array
|
||||
*
|
||||
* @return bool Returns true if form has been successfully prepared
|
||||
**/
|
||||
public function prepare_form($template, $row, &$error);
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Process form data
|
||||
*
|
||||
* @param object $template The template object
|
||||
* @param array $row The user data or group data that has been cleaned with
|
||||
* phpbb_avatar_manager::clean_row
|
||||
* @param array &$error The reference to an error array
|
||||
*
|
||||
* @return array An array containing the avatar data as follows:
|
||||
* ['avatar'], ['avatar_width'], ['avatar_height']
|
||||
**/
|
||||
public function process_form($template, $row, &$error);
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Delete avatar
|
||||
*
|
||||
* @param array $row The user data or group data that has been cleaned with
|
||||
* phpbb_avatar_manager::clean_row
|
||||
*
|
||||
* @return bool True if avatar has been deleted or there is no need to delete
|
||||
**/
|
||||
public function delete($row);
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Check if avatar is enabled
|
||||
*
|
||||
* @return bool True if avatar is enabled, false if it's disabled
|
||||
**/
|
||||
public function is_enabled();
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Get the avatars template name
|
||||
*
|
||||
* @return string The avatars template name
|
||||
**/
|
||||
public function get_template_name();
|
||||
}
|
||||
|
@@ -132,7 +132,9 @@ class phpbb_avatar_driver_local extends phpbb_avatar_driver
|
||||
}
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Get a list of avatars that are locally available
|
||||
*
|
||||
* @return array An array containing the locally available avatars
|
||||
*/
|
||||
private function get_avatar_list()
|
||||
{
|
||||
|
@@ -139,7 +139,9 @@ class phpbb_avatar_driver_upload extends phpbb_avatar_driver
|
||||
}
|
||||
|
||||
/**
|
||||
* @TODO
|
||||
* Check if user is able to upload an avatar
|
||||
*
|
||||
* @return bool True if user can upload, false if not
|
||||
*/
|
||||
private function can_upload()
|
||||
{
|
||||
|
Reference in New Issue
Block a user